WATCH:Skier dangling from chairlift uninjured after being caught in tarp

By Ben Hooper
Jan. 5 (UPI) — A 14-year-old skier who was left dangling from a chairlift in New York state was safely returned to solid ground when ski patrol members caught her in a safety tarp.
A video recorded at the Bristol Mountain Ski Resort in Canandaigua shows the girl dangling by her jacket from the chairlift high over the ground.
Ski Patrol members held a safety tarp under the girl, breaking her fall when she came free of her coat.
The girl’s sister said the 14-year-old skier was not injured in the incident.
Witnesses said the girl was dangling for about 2 minutes before the rescue.
Daniel Fuller, general manager at the resort, said an internal investigation will be conducted into the incident.
